Kumudu Siriwardana is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Kumudu Siriwardana has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 376 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 8 papers in Materials Chemistry, 8 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 4 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Kumudu Siriwardana’s work include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(8 papers), Protein Interaction Studies and Fluorescence Analysis (4 papers) and Nanocluster Synthesis and Applications (4 papers). Kumudu Siriwardana is often cited by papers focused on Gold and Silver Nanoparticles Synthesis and Applications (8 papers), Protein Interaction Studies and Fluorescence Analysis (4 papers) and Nanocluster Synthesis and Applications (4 papers). Kumudu Siriwardana collaborates with scholars based in United States, Sri Lanka and China. Kumudu Siriwardana's co-authors include Dongmao Zhang, Shengli Zou, Willard E. Collier, Nicholas C. Fitzkee, Yadong Zhou, Siyam M. Ansar, Erick S. Vasquez, Keisha B. Walters, K.M. Nalin de Silva and Damayanthi Dahanayake and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, Langmuir and The Journal of Physical Chemistry C.
